Common REGSVRRG.exe Errors on Windows

Dealing with REGSVRRG.exe errors can often be perplexing, given the variety of issues that might cause them. They can range from a mere software glitch to a more serious malware intrusion. Here, we've compiled a list of the most common errors associated with REGSVRRG.exe to help you navigate and possibly fix these issues.

  • Error 0xc0000005: Also known as Access Violation Error, it happens when the application tries to access the location of the memory that is already used by another .exe file, which results in a conflict.
  • REGSVRRG.exe - System Error: This error is usually associated with missing or corrupted system files required by REGSVRRG.exe.
  • Missing REGSVRRG.exe File: This warning is displayed when the desired executable file cannot be found by the system. This can happen if REGSVRRG.exe has been moved, deleted, or if the file path given is erroneous.
  •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This error usually occurs when a user tries to run applications that are designed to run on non-compatible versions of Windows.
  • REGSVRRG.exe has Stopped Working: This error might show up when an application crashes. It could be due to various reasons like incompatible system files, faulty or outdated drivers, or a software conflict.

Perform a Clean Boot

Perform a Clean Boot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
13
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
7
Description

In this guide, we will demonstrate how to perform a clean boot. A clean boot can repair REGSVRRG.exe problems.

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ys Thumbnail
  1. This opens the Run dialog box.

Step 2: Open System Configuration

Step 2: Open System Configuration Thumbnail
  1. Type msconfig and press Enter.

Step 3: Select Selective Startup

Step 3: Select Selective Startup Thumbnail
  1. In the General tab, select Selective startup.

  2. Uncheck Load startup items.

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Services tab.

  2. Check Hide all Microsoft services.

  3. Click Disable all.

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s Thumbnail
  1. Open Task Manager.

  2. Go to the Startup tab.

  3. Disable all the startup programs.

Step 6: Restart Your Computer

Step 6: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Click OK on the System Configuration window.

  2. Restart your computer.

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the computer restarts, check if the REGSVRRG.exe problem persists.
